Alienware's Hanger18 Media PC is expensive HD powerhouse

Here's another one of those times where I wish I was frightfully rich, as opposed to living in a small hutch with a cellphone made of twigs and only the heat from its power adaptor to heat beans.  Alienware have announced a beast of a Media Center PC, the Hanger18, which squeezes some impressive HD hardware into a surprisingly discrete box.

Running Vista Home Premium, of course, the Hanger18 runs an low-wattage Athlon 64 X2 Dual-Core CPU with up to 4GB of RAM, and comes as standard with integrated NVIDIA graphics offering 720p HDMI high-definition output, a 250GB 7,200rpm hard-drive, gigabit ethernet and dual TV combo tuners (one analog, one HD).

That'll cost you $1,999; of course the sky is the limit with options, including up to four tuners (two analog, two HD), dedicated 1080p graphics, 2TB of storage and more.
